What is the correct action if a coworker is in contact with a live electrical source?
a.Grab them immediately with bare hands
b.De-energize the source or use a non-conductive object to separate them, then call for help
c.Pour water on them
d.Do nothing and wait
Explicación
You should never touch a person who is in contact with a live electrical source with bare hands, because the current can pass to you. First de-energize the source if possible, or use a non-conductive object to separate the person from the source, then call for emergency help. Attempting a bare-hand rescue can create a second victim.
